High streamflow advisory expanded to East and West Kootenay

The East and West Kootenay have been placed under a high streamflow advisory after rainfall across the region on Sunday with more coming in the forecast.

According to the B.C. River Forecast Centre, the rain may be heavy at times, and potentially bring a thunderstorm later on in the day on Monday.

“Responses in rivers is expected to be highly variable across southern BC in response to upcoming weather, with rising rivers expected in areas which receive the heaviest rain,” said B.C. River Forecast Centre officials.

That said, experts are not exactly sure where or how intense the rainfall will be. Officials note that it is possible for small and medium-sized watersheds to see high flows on Monday and Tuesday.
